JOB DESCRIPTION / ROLE

Employment: Full Time

Providing legal advice: Legal counsels are responsible for providing legal advice and guidance to their organization. They must have a thorough understanding of the legal issues that affect their organization and be able to advise on matters such as contracts, intellectual property, employment law, and regulatory compliance.

Drafting and reviewing legal documents: Legal counsels are responsible for drafting and reviewing legal documents such as contracts, agreements, and policies. They must ensure that these documents comply with legal requirements and protect their organization's interests.

Managing litigation: Legal counsels are responsible for managing litigation involving their organization. They must work with outside counsel to develop legal strategies and ensure that their organization is represented effectively in court.

Compliance: Legal counsels must ensure that their organization complies with all applicable laws and regulations. They must stay up-to-date on changes in the law and advise their organization on how to remain compliant.

Risk management: Legal counsels are responsible for identifying and managing legal risks that may affect their organization. They must work with other departments to develop strategies for managing these risks and minimizing their impact.

Training: Legal counsels are responsible for training employees on legal issues that affect their organization. They must develop training materials and deliver training sessions to ensure that employees understand their legal obligations and responsibilities.

Corporate governance: Legal counsels are responsible for ensuring that their organization adheres to good corporate governance practices. They must advise on matters such as board composition, director responsibilities, and shareholder rights.

REQUIREMENTS

To be a successful legal counsel, you must have excellent legal knowledge and analytical skills, strong communication and interpersonal skills, and the ability to work independently and as part of a team. You should also have a thorough understanding of business operations and be able to balance legal and commercial considerations when advising your organization.
